#c67998 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c67998 is composed of 77.6% red, 47.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 38.9% magenta, 23.2%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 335.8 degrees, a saturation of 40.3% and a lightness of 62.5%. #c67998 color hex could be obtained by blending #fff2ff with #8d0031.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

Shades and Tints of #c67998

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040202 is the darkest color, while #fbf5f7 is the lightest one.
